Mountain Instruction provides personalised, high quality and inspirational mountain skills instruction and guiding in the English Lake District and throughout the U.K.

Why choose Mountain Instruction?

All instructors and guides employed by Mountain Instruction are
fully qualified, experienced and enthusiastic.

Course dates, duration and content are determined in partnership with you. Mountain Instruction deliberately does not advertise open courses on set dates. Learning with friends can be beneficial and sometimes essential, however sharing a course with strangers who might have different expectations and skill levels could be at the very least extremely disappointing. Your course with Mountain Instruction is your course and designed to meet your expectations, learning style(s) and future outdoor aspirations.

The courses advertised include all instruction and guiding, technical and safety equipment. In addition to the course price is your personal equipment, food, accommodation and accident/cancellation/property insurance.

Click here for a kit list of the equipment needed for your course.

Your accommodation during a course is more important than many people imagine. What happens at the end of the day to help you relax and reflect can be as important as the course itself. Any recommendations regarding accommodation are taken very seriously to ensure you are properly watered, fed and recovered, irrespective of your budget.

Whilst Mountain Instruction is covered by public liability and indemnity insurance, it is recommended that clients take out appropriate insurance covering personal injury, course cancellation and loss or damage of personal property. Recommended is the cover offered by the British Mountaineering Council

The outdoors is heavily dependent upon suitable weather and ground conditions. It can determine your course venue and what you learn. Mountain Instruction will endeavour to provide a suitable learning environment and structure to your course, although short notice changes might be necessary.

Mountain Instruction has extensive experience of providing mountain and outdoor activities for clients of all ages and abilities. However any person booking a course must be 18 years old at the time of booking. Young clients aged 14 to 18 are more than welcome, but must be accompanied by a participating parent or guardian. If you feel you have extra needs and requirements, that’s fine; simply contact us for more information.

Fitness is a common question and one person’s ‘fit’ is another person’s ‘shattered’!! If you are capable of completing a gentle day walk then you are fit enough for many of the courses available. Remember that the course is tailored to your needs and abilities and is flexible. Nothing is ‘fixed in stone’. Winter courses however, are longer in duration and physically and mentally more challenging. For these you need to be a regular hill walker as a minimum.
